A Florida pilot’s GoPro captured the moment he was forced to make an emergency landing on a North Carolina highway after the plane’s engine failed. NBC News’ Zinhle Essamuah reports.

I’m a pilot and in 23 years of flying I’ve had 3 engine failures on take off. Always ALWAYS have a plan B in the front of your mind. Think “I’m going to have to land there.” Then when you don’t, pick another spot until that spot is where you are going. He saw his best spot and made the best decision and stuck it. @gcvincent3989 7 месяцев назад
Sounds like this man had some good instructors also. I instructed for years and on virtually every instruction flight I would incorporate a engine out dead stick off airport landing scenario with my students. Doing it this often students got very proficient at setting the aircraft up and positioning it for the landing. We also practiced dead stick spot landings regularly from the airport pattern. I loved it when a student could tell me where he was going to contact the runway and could do it continuously. Nice job flying there young man.
